对英语动词时态语态不懂inafewdayistimeI(sh-查字典问答网
分类选择

来自涂时亮的问题

  对英语动词时态语态不懂inafewdayistimeI(shallbeenjoying)thesunshineofWestAfricainsteadofshiveringhereinanEnglishwinter.为什么不对theCuriesdiscoberedradiumaferthey(married)为什么不是havemarriedUnlessec

  对英语动词时态语态不懂

  inafewdayistimeI(shallbeenjoying)thesunshineofWestAfricainsteadofshiveringhereinanEnglishwinter.为什么不对

  theCuriesdiscoberedradiumaferthey(married)为什么不是havemarried

  Unlesseconomicconditionsimprovenextyear,(therewillbe)widespreadunrestintheUnitedStates.为什么不是thereis

  donnottdllhimanythingaboutmewhenyou(aretalking)withhimtomorrow.为什么不是willbetalking

  JOHNspendsatleastasmuchtimeconsultinghistoricaldocumentsashe(doeswriting).为什么不是writes

1回答
2020-01-23 17:26
我要回答
请先登录
陈雪冰

  1、(应该是Inafewday'stime)shallbeenjoying是将来进行时.将来进行时表示将来某时正在进行的动作,常表示事情的正常发展,是由客观情况决定的.所以我觉得这句改为shallenjoy更好.

  2、havemarried是现在完成时.现在完成时不是强调过去,而是强调过去的动作对现在的影响,着眼点是现在.它不能与表示过去时间的时间状语连用.discobered是一般过去时,可见作者强调的过去,所以不能用havemarried.

  3、nextyear明年,用一般将来时.当主句是一般将来时的时候,条件状语从句要用一般现在时(概括为“主将从现”),所以从句Unlesseconomicconditionsimprovenextyear用了一般现在时.

  4、aretalking是现在进行时表示将来.这里不用将来进行时.

  5、这句不是时态问题,也不是语态问题.这是习惯用法的问题.spendtimeondoingsth(花时间做某事)中的on可以省略.例子句中consulting前面就省略了on.后面hedoeswriting是省略句,does指代spends.补全后是ashespendsmuchtimeonwriting.

2020-01-23 17:30:02

最新问答

推荐文章

猜你喜欢

附近的人在看

推荐阅读

拓展阅读

  • 大家都在看
  • 小编推荐
  • 猜你喜欢
  •